From their site:

Ordering and Payment
Archer Airguns will accept on-line payment from Visa, MasterCard, or Discover card. Credit card is the only form of payment accepted for on-line orders.
Alternatively, you can order by fax or phone on 585-425-0277. If using the telephone, please have your credit card ready.
We also accept orders by mail, accompanied by Money Order payment. Please send payment to:
Archer Airguns Inc.
144 Fairport Village Landing, #300
Fairport. NY 14450-1804

Hey Frank,



Just take the cash to your Post Office, and buy a Postal Money Order from them, or visit you Bank, they will also sell you a money order !



If you have an account with some Banks, they will not charge for a Bank Check..
